Abstract Molecular mono- and multilayer films of a symmetric fluorine substituted bent-core liquid crystalline (LC) compound with hydrocarbon end-chains were prepared by the Langmuir and Langmuir–Blodgett (LB) technique. Langmuir films were characterized by surface pressure isotherms and Brewster angle microscopy. Likewise LB-films deposited onto amorphous glass substrates were characterized by ultraviolet–visible spectroscopy, the optical second harmonic generation technique and atomic force microscopy (AFM).
